► vclib | |
► core | |
► include | |
► vclib | |
► algorithms | |
► core | |
► box | |
box3.h | |
► distance | |
element.h | |
functions.h | |
misc.h | |
► intersection | |
element.h | |
functions.h | |
misc.h | |
► polygon | |
convex_hull.h | |
core2.h | |
create.h | |
ear_cut.h | |
geometry.h | |
projection.h | |
bounding_box.h | |
box.h | |
create.h | |
distance.h | |
fitting.h | |
intersection.h | |
polygon.h | |
stat.h | |
visibility.h | |
► mesh | |
► create | |
axis.h | |
cone.h | |
dodecahedron.h | |
hexahedron.h | |
icosahedron.h | |
sphere.h | |
tetrahedron.h | |
► import_export | |
append_replace_to_buffer.h | |
export_buffer.h | |
export_matrix.h | |
import_matrix.h | |
► stat | |
barycenter.h | |
bounding_box.h | |
geometry.h | |
quality.h | |
selection.h | |
topology.h | |
► update | |
bounding_box.h | |
color.h | |
curvature.h | |
flag.h | |
normal.h | |
quality.h | |
selection.h | |
topology.h | |
transform.h | |
check_pointers.h | |
clean.h | |
convex_hull.h | |
create.h | |
distance.h | |
face_topology.h | |
filter.h | |
import_export.h | |
intersection.h | |
point_sampling.h | |
shuffle.h | |
smooth.h | |
sort.h | |
stat.h | |
type_name.h | |
update.h | |
core.h | |
mesh.h | |
► concepts | |
► mesh | |
► components | |
adjacent_edges.h | |
adjacent_faces.h | |
adjacent_vertices.h | |
bit_flags.h | |
bounding_box.h | |
color.h | |
component.h | |
coordinate.h | |
custom_components.h | |
mark.h | |
name.h | |
normal.h | |
principal_curvature.h | |
quality.h | |
tex_coord.h | |
texture_images.h | |
texture_paths.h | |
transform_matrix.h | |
vertex_references.h | |
wedge_colors.h | |
wedge_tex_coords.h | |
► containers | |
edge_container.h | |
element_container.h | |
face_container.h | |
vertex_container.h | |
► elements | |
edge.h | |
element.h | |
face.h | |
vertex.h | |
components.h | |
containers.h | |
mesh_concept.h | |
per_edge.h | |
per_face.h | |
per_mesh.h | |
per_vertex.h | |
► ranges | |
► mesh | |
edge_range.h | |
face_range.h | |
vertex_range.h | |
mesh.h | |
range.h | |
► space | |
array.h | |
bit_set.h | |
box.h | |
color.h | |
image.h | |
matrix.h | |
plane.h | |
point.h | |
polygon.h | |
principal_curvature.h | |
sampler.h | |
segment.h | |
sphere.h | |
tex_coord.h | |
tex_coord_indexed.h | |
texture.h | |
triangle.h | |
const_correctness.h | |
iterators.h | |
logger.h | |
mesh.h | |
pointers.h | |
polymorphism.h | |
range.h | |
serialization.h | |
space.h | |
types.h | |
► exceptions | |
io.h | |
mesh.h | |
misc.h | |
► io | |
► serialization | |
deserialize.h | |
endian.h | |
serialize.h | |
file_format.h | |
file_info.h | |
file_type.h | |
image.h | |
read.h | |
serialization.h | |
write.h | |
► load_save | |
► obj | |
capability.h | |
load.h | |
material.h | |
save.h | |
► off | |
capability.h | |
load.h | |
save.h | |
► ply | |
► detail | |
edge.h | |
extra.h | |
face.h | |
header.h | |
ply.h | |
tristrip.h | |
vertex.h | |
capability.h | |
load.h | |
save.h | |
► stl | |
capability.h | |
load.h | |
save.h | |
capability.h | |
formats.h | |
load.h | |
save.h | |
settings.h | |
► math | |
base.h | |
distribution.h | |
fibonacci.h | |
histogram.h | |
min_max.h | |
perlin_noise.h | |
random.h | |
transform.h | |
► mesh | |
► components | |
► bases | |
component.h | |
container_component.h | |
index_container_component.h | |
pointer_container_component.h | |
reference_container_component.h | |
► detail | |
component_data.h | |
custom_components_data.h | |
adjacent_edges.h | |
adjacent_faces.h | |
adjacent_vertices.h | |
bit_flags.h | |
bounding_box.h | |
color.h | |
coordinate.h | |
custom_components.h | |
mark.h | |
name.h | |
normal.h | |
parent_mesh_pointer.h | |
polygon_bit_flags.h | |
principal_curvature.h | |
quality.h | |
tex_coord.h | |
texture_images.h | |
texture_paths.h | |
transform_matrix.h | |
triangle_bit_flags.h | |
vertex_references.h | |
wedge_colors.h | |
wedge_tex_coords.h | |
► containers | |
custom_component_vector_handle.h | |
custom_components_vector_map.h | |
edge_container.h | |
element_container.h | |
face_container.h | |
vertex_container.h | |
vertical_components_vector_tuple.h | |
► elements | |
edge.h | |
edge_components.h | |
element.h | |
face.h | |
face_components.h | |
vertex.h | |
vertex_components.h | |
► iterators | |
► components | |
index_from_pointer_iterator.h | |
pointer_from_index_iterator.h | |
► face | |
edge_adj_face_iterator.h | |
element_container_iterator.h | |
► requirements | |
edge_requirements.h | |
element_requirements.h | |
face_requirements.h | |
mesh_requirements.h | |
vertex_requirements.h | |
components.h | |
elements.h | |
mesh.h | |
mesh_components.h | |
mesh_containers.h | |
requirements.h | |
tmp_meshes.h | |
► meshes | |
edge_mesh.h | |
point_cloud.h | |
poly_edge_mesh.h | |
poly_mesh.h | |
tri_edge_mesh.h | |
tri_mesh.h | |
► misc | |
► iterators | |
const_pointer_iterator.h | |
► logger | |
abstract_logger.h | |
console_logger.h | |
logger.h | |
null_logger.h | |
compactness.h | |
comparators.h | |
hash.h | |
iterators.h | |
logger.h | |
nested_initializer_lists.h | |
pair.h | |
parallel.h | |
shuffle.h | |
string.h | |
timer.h | |
tokenizer.h | |
tuple.h | |
► space | |
► complex | |
► graph | |
► bipartite_iterators | |
adjacent_left_node_iterator.h | |
adjacent_node_iterator.h | |
adjacent_right_node_iterator.h | |
node_iterator.h | |
► nodes | |
undirected_node.h | |
bipartite_graph.h | |
► grid | |
► iterators | |
cell_iterator.h | |
static_grid_iterator.h | |
abstract_grid.h | |
hash_table_grid.h | |
regular_grid.h | |
static_grid.h | |
► sampler | |
mesh_sampler.h | |
point_sampler.h | |
vertex_sampler.h | |
graph.h | |
grid.h | |
kd_tree.h | |
mesh_edge_util.h | |
mesh_inertia.h | |
mesh_info.h | |
mesh_pos.h | |
sampler.h | |
tri_poly_index_bimap.h | |
► core | |
► bit_set | |
bit_proxy.h | |
► matrix | |
affine.h | |
matrix.h | |
► vector | |
pointer_vector.h | |
polymorphic_object_vector.h | |
vector.h | |
array.h | |
bit_set.h | |
box.h | |
color.h | |
image.h | |
matrix.h | |
plane.h | |
point.h | |
polygon.h | |
principal_curvature.h | |
quaternion.h | |
segment.h | |
sphere.h | |
tex_coord.h | |
tex_coord_indexed.h | |
texture.h | |
triangle.h | |
triangle_wrapper.h | |
vector.h | |
complex.h | |
core.h | |
► types | |
base.h | |
const_correctness.h | |
filter_types.h | |
inheritance.h | |
mesh_components.h | |
mesh_containers.h | |
mesh_elements.h | |
pointers.h | |
templated_type_wrapper.h | |
type_wrapper.h | |
variadic_templates.h | |
view.h | |
► views | |
► mesh | |
► components | |
adj_edges.h | |
adj_faces.h | |
adj_vertices.h | |
colors.h | |
coords.h | |
normals.h | |
principal_curvatures.h | |
quality.h | |
selection.h | |
tex_coords.h | |
► elements | |
edge.h | |
element.h | |
face.h | |
vertex.h | |
components.h | |
elements.h | |
mesh.h | |
pointers.h | |
algorithms.h | |
concepts.h | |
exceptions.h | |
load_save.h | |
math.h | |
meshes.h | |
miscellaneous.h | |
space.h | |
types.h | |
views.h | |
► render | |
► include | |
► vclib | |
► bgfx | |
► buffers | |
dynamic_index_buffer.h | |
dynamic_vertex_buffer.h | |
generic_buffer.h | |
index_buffer.h | |
indirect_buffer.h | |
texture_buffer.h | |
vertex_buffer.h | |
► context | |
callback.h | |
font_manager.h | |
program_manager.h | |
► drawable | |
► mesh | |
mesh_render_buffers.h | |
mesh_render_buffers_macros.h | |
► uniforms | |
camera_uniforms.h | |
directional_light_uniforms.h | |
drawable_axis_uniforms.h | |
drawable_directional_light_uniforms.h | |
drawable_mesh_uniforms.h | |
drawable_trackball_uniforms.h | |
mesh_render_settings_uniforms.h | |
drawable_axis.h | |
drawable_directional_light.h | |
drawable_mesh.h | |
drawable_trackball.h | |
► drawers | |
text_drawer.h | |
viewer_drawer.h | |
► programs | |
► embedded_vf_programs | |
drawable_axis.h | |
drawable_directional_light.h | |
drawable_mesh_edges.h | |
drawable_mesh_points.h | |
drawable_mesh_surface.h | |
drawable_mesh_wireframe.h | |
drawable_trackball.h | |
font_basic.h | |
font_distance_field.h | |
font_distance_field_drop_shadow.h | |
font_distance_field_drop_shadow_image.h | |
font_distance_field_outline.h | |
font_distance_field_outline_drop_shadow_image.h | |
font_distance_field_outline_image.h | |
font_distance_field_subpixel.h | |
compute_loader.h | |
compute_program.h | |
embedded_compute_programs.h | |
embedded_vf_programs.h | |
load_program.h | |
vert_frag_loader.h | |
vert_frag_program.h | |
► system | |
native_window_handle.h | |
► text | |
► embedded_fonts | |
droid_sans.h | |
embedded_font.h | |
► font | |
cube_atlas.h | |
font_manager.h | |
text_buffer_manager.h | |
text_metrics.h | |
utf8.h | |
embedded_fonts.h | |
text_manager.h | |
text_view.h | |
buffers.h | |
canvas.h | |
context.h | |
read_framebuffer_request.h | |
texture_unit.h | |
uniform.h | |
► bgfx_imgui | |
imconfig.h | |
imgui_impl_bgfx.h | |
imgui_shaders.h | |
► glfw | |
input.h | |
viewer_window.h | |
window_manager.h | |
► imgui | |
imgui_drawer.h | |
imgui_helpers.h | |
imgui_stats_drawer.h | |
mesh_viewer_imgui_drawer.h | |
► opengl2 | |
► drawable | |
► mesh | |
mesh_render_vectors.h | |
draw_objects2.h | |
draw_objects3.h | |
drawable_mesh.h | |
► drawers | |
viewer_drawer.h | |
canvas.h | |
► qt | |
► gui | |
► mesh_render_settings_frame | |
edges_frame.h | |
generic_mesh_render_settings_frame.h | |
points_frame.h | |
surface_frame.h | |
wireframe_frame.h | |
► text_edit_logger | |
debug_io_device.h | |
error_io_device.h | |
message_io_device.h | |
warning_io_device.h | |
drawable_object_frame.h | |
drawable_object_vector_frame.h | |
mesh_render_settings_frame.h | |
q_clickable_label.h | |
screen_shot_dialog.h | |
text_edit_logger.h | |
► utils | |
file_format.h | |
input.h | |
mesh_viewer.h | |
mesh_viewer_render_app.h | |
message_hider.h | |
viewer_widget.h | |
widget_manager.h | |
► qt_imgui | |
imgui_impl_qt.h | |
► render | |
► concepts | |
blocker_event_drawer.h | |
canvas.h | |
drawable_object.h | |
drawer.h | |
event_drawer.h | |
render_app.h | |
window_manager.h | |
► drawable | |
► mesh | |
mesh_render_data.h | |
mesh_render_info.h | |
mesh_render_info_macros.h | |
mesh_render_settings.h | |
abstract_drawable_mesh.h | |
drawable_mesh.h | |
drawable_object.h | |
drawable_object_vector.h | |
► drawers | |
abstract_viewer_drawer.h | |
blocker_event_drawer.h | |
event_drawer.h | |
plain_drawer.h | |
viewer_drawer.h | |
► viewer | |
► lights | |
directional_light.h | |
camera.h | |
desktop_trackball.h | |
lights.h | |
matrix.h | |
trackball.h | |
canvas.h | |
config.h | |
input.h | |
read_buffer_types.h | |
render_app.h | |
window_managers.h | |